    Mostly when engine's take a certain impact they tend to stall or die out. And ive done a few crash tests and the engine will still be running after hitting a wall head on at 40+. Or landing on the engine after not landing a half pipe jump, landing on the nose of the vehicle.
    Perhaps engines should have a rough time running or idling after taking damage? This would be a neat feature.
